Job Description

Oracle Health Applications & Infrastructure (OHAI) is seeking a talented Cloud Native Developer to join its OHAI Platform & Production Engineering organization.

We are building a complete platform supporting modernized, automated healthcare, and we need your expertise to make it a best-in-class engineering center with a focus on excellence.

Why?

We are on a mission to bring the modern health care technology platform to provide better health insights and human-centric experiences for patients, providers, payers, and the public.

What?

We are seeking hands-on Member of Technical Staff Engineers that share our passion and excitement of operating distributed systems at hyper scale using cloud native best practices.

You will have a part in the disruption of the health care industry and will help deliver better patient care.

Responsibilities

As a Cloud Native Developer in our team, you'll be responsible for designing and building scalable, distributed, and resilient software components and services to support health care platform, applications, and our end users.

We believe in ownership and expect you to think long term, mentor, and empower other engineers.

Requirements

Minimum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's or Master's degree in computer science or equivalent.
  • More than 2 years of experience in developing and operating APIs.
  • Demonstrated proficiency in writing excellent code in Java, Python, or similar object-oriented languages.
  • Proven track record of designing and implementing APIs that scale efficiently and securely.
  • Demonstrates strong expertise in cloud technologies, including OCI, AWS, Azure, or similar platforms.
  • Utilizes telemetry in software engineering to inform and make data-driven decisions.
  • A solid grasp of fundamental system design principles and best practices in distributed systems architecture.
